Eat Out For A Good Cause In Rockingham County

Today you can eat out at local restaurants and help feed homebound seniors in Rockingham County.

ID=70371582GREENSBORO, N.C. -- Today, you're off the hook for lunch and dinner. Instead, you can eat out and help seniors in Rockingham County at the same time.

Meals on Wheels of Rockingham County is hosting their "5th Annual Eat Out, Help Out Fundraiser." The Aging, Disability & Transit Services of Rockingham County is joining forces with local restaurants to raise money for homebound seniors.

Kristen Perry, Director of ADTS says funding hasn't kept up with the need and currently they have 140 seniors on a waiting list to receive "Meals On Wheels." Since 2011, this event has raised more than $13,000 and they hope to continue raising more money.

Chicken Pomodori Panini

Ingredients:
Ciabatta Roll
Sliced Chicken Breasts
Mayonnaise
Pesto
Oven Roasted Tomatoes
Marinated Artichokes (canned or jarred)
Fresh Spinach
Provolone Cheese

Instructions:
Heat the Panini Grill or Grill Pan on Medium High Heat.
Spread the mayo and pesto on each side of the ciabatta roll.
Place sliced chicken breasts on bottom side of roll. Top with oven roasted tomatoes, artichokes, fresh spinach and provolone cheese.
Place the top half of the roll back on sandwich. Place on heated panini grill and close the top. Grill for approximately 4 minutes.
Remove from grill, let rest for about a minute, cut in half and enjoy!
